As the owner of a dog, you are obliged to notify the municipality, administrative community or fulfilling municipality in which you reside of the keeping of your dog. The notification must be made immediately after the dog has been kept.
Please note that you must have the dog permanently and unmistakably marked with a forgery-proof electronically readable transponder according to the ISO standard (microchip) by a veterinarian at your own expense. The chipping must have taken place within three months from the beginning of the keeping. For puppies, this period begins at the earliest when the dog reaches the age of three months.
In addition, you are required to take out liability insurance to cover personal injury and property damage caused by the animal, with a minimum sum insured of 500,000 euros for personal injury and 250,000 euros for other damage.
The notification of keeping the dog shall contain the following information:
- Surname, first name of the dog owner
- Date of birth of the dog owner
- Address of the dog owner
- beginning of keeping the dog (date)
- transponder number of the dog (if the dog is already chipped)
- sex of the dog
- Date of birth/litter date of the dog (if known)
- breed (or crossbreed) of the dog
- Description of the dog's appearance
- for example coat color, instep height, special characteristics
If your dog was chipped after April 25, 2020, you must provide proof of your dog's data by means of a certificate from the veterinarian performing the identification or the so-called pet passport,
Please also bring proof of conclusion of a dog liability insurance to the registration.

The owner of a dog shall be deemed to have committed an administrative offense if he fails to comply with the obligation to notify the competent authority, fails to have the dog marked or fails to take out and maintain liability insurance in the appropriate amount.
Administrative offenses can be punished with a fine of up to ten thousand euros.
